South Carolina & Georgia fans : do you consider each other rivals?
Posted on 9/6/18 at 11:37 am
Posted on 9/6/18 at 11:37 am
You've played each other 55 times since 1958. That's the 2nd most games vs an opponent over that period for South Carolina (60 vs Clemson) and the 6th most for Georgia (61 vs Auburn, 60 vs Tech/Florida/Kentucky, 58 vs Vandy).
Georgia is the only team from the SEC that South Carolina has any pre-SEC history with.
Pre-1992 Games vs
1. Georgia (39 games)
2. LSU (13 games)
3. Florida (12 games)
4. Tennessee (10 games)
5. Ole Miss (9 games)
I know that a lot of Georgia people I talk to who are older consider Clemson more of an old rival than Carolina, and then of course Tech/Florida/Auburn ahead of them as well.
What is the general feeling among both fan bases?

Posted on 9/6/18 at 12:17 pm to SummerOfGeorge
How Georgia fans view/hate our common opponents tends to rank order based on two factors:
1. Where did the fan grow up and where do they live?
2. How old is the fan?
For instance, ask Dawgs who live in the north Georgia mountains who is the most hated of our rivals, and they will tell you Tennessee. This is magnified if that person was actively following the team during the Fulmer years.
For Dawg fans who grew up or live in/around Augusta, South Carolina is considered a rival and may even be the most hated due to proximity alone. Same is true for west GA baws and Auburn, south GA baws and Florida, and Asian baws with Georgia Tech.
